What are the legal requirements related to public health, safety, and welfare?

Public health, safety, and welfare are important rights and obligations of local governments in New York. Local governments are obligated to provide for the public health, safety, and welfare of its citizens. This includes providing services such as fire protection, police protection, sanitation, and water. Local governments must also ensure the general health and safety of the community by enacting building codes, zoning regulations, and land use regulations. In addition, state law grants localities the power to enact health codes, sanitation regulations, and health and safety measures in their communities. This includes providing for the disposal of trash, controlling the spread of disease, and regulating businesses that pose a danger to public health, safety, and welfare. Local governments must also adhere to the New York State Fire Prevention and Building Code. This code sets out requirements to ensure the safety of all buildings. Local governments also have the authority to impose taxes and fees to fund the services they provide. These taxes and fees must be reasonable and not unduly burdensome. In addition, the courts recognize the right of local governments to regulate activities which threaten public health, safety, and welfare. This includes setting standards of conduct for businesses, regulating public gatherings, and enacting ordinances that benefit the health, safety, and welfare of the community. Ultimately, local governments in New York have legal requirements to protect the public health, safety, and welfare of its citizens. It is important for local governments to stay informed of the laws and regulations governing their duties so they can ensure that they are meeting their obligations to the public.
